aliases
This commit is contained in:
parent
25fae6a64c
commit
b9ad8b63e1
2 changed files with 19 additions and 1 deletions
18
dotfiles/.zsh_aliases
Normal file
18
dotfiles/.zsh_aliases
Normal file
|
@ -0,0 +1,18 @@
|
||||||
|
alias ga="git add -A"
|
||||||
|
gc() {
|
||||||
|
git commit -S -m "$@"
|
||||||
|
}
|
||||||
|
alias gp="git push"
|
||||||
|
alias fmt="yarn format"
|
||||||
|
alias ..="cd .."
|
||||||
|
alias ....="cd ../.."
|
||||||
|
alias ......="cd ../../.."
|
||||||
|
psh() {
|
||||||
|
fmt && ga && gc $@ && gp
|
||||||
|
}
|
||||||
|
alias stop="doas systemctl stop"
|
||||||
|
alias start="doas systemctl start"
|
||||||
|
alias ls="exa"
|
||||||
|
alias la="exa -a"
|
||||||
|
alias lal="exa -al"
|
||||||
|
alias tree="exa --tree"
|
|
@ -31,7 +31,7 @@ if ls "$HOME/.pyenv" &> /dev/null; then
|
||||||
fi
|
fi
|
||||||
#---------------------------------------------------------------------------------#
|
#---------------------------------------------------------------------------------#
|
||||||
### Aliases
|
### Aliases
|
||||||
alias ls="exa" # `exa` instead of `ls`
|
source "$HOME/.zsh_aliases"
|
||||||
eval $(thefuck --alias) # `fuck` alias
|
eval $(thefuck --alias) # `fuck` alias
|
||||||
#---------------------------------------------------------------------------------#
|
#---------------------------------------------------------------------------------#
|
||||||
### Setup zinit
|
### Setup zinit
|
||||||
|
|
Reference in a new issue